Materials that conduct heat well, such as metals like copper and aluminum, transfer heat the best. These materials have a high thermal conductivity, allowing them to efficiently transfer heat from one point to another. Insulating materials, on the other hand, do not transfer heat well and are used to reduce heat transfer.

What material would best slow the transfer of heat?

Materials with low thermal conductivity, such as fiberglass insulation, foam insulation, or aerogel, are effective at slowing the transfer of heat. These materials create insulation barriers that impede the flow of heat energy through conduction.

Which material is best at conducting heat?

Copper is one of the best materials for conducting heat due to its high thermal conductivity. Other good heat conductors include aluminum and silver. These materials are commonly used in cookware and electronic components to efficiently transfer heat.

What materials do not transfer heat easy?

Materials such as wood, plastic, rubber, and glass are poor conductors of heat and do not transfer heat easily. These materials have low thermal conductivity due to their molecular structure, which makes them excellent insulators.

What is the ability to transfer heat to another object?

The ability to transfer heat to another object is known as thermal conductivity. It describes how well a material can conduct heat energy through it. Materials with high thermal conductivity can transfer heat quickly, while materials with low thermal conductivity transfer heat slowly.


Thermal conductivity is the ability of an element to transfer what?

Thermal conductivity is the ability of an element to transfer heat. It quantifies how fast heat can be transferred through a material under a temperature gradient. Materials with high thermal conductivity can transfer heat quickly, while materials with low thermal conductivity transfer heat more slowly.

What is heat transfer between materials that are touchingwhat is heat transfer through empty space and what is heat transfer by the movement of warm particles?

Heat transfer between materials that are touching is called conduction, where heat is transferred through direct contact. Heat transfer through empty space is called radiation, where heat is transferred through electromagnetic waves. Heat transfer by the movement of warm particles is called convection, where heat is transferred through the movement of liquid or gas.
